Still Below Consensus On Growth For 2012

September 2011 | Economic Analysis

BMI View: We are now forecasting real GDP growth of 3.8% for Mexico in 2011, revised down from 4.1%, in response to slowing global growth which we believe will reverse nascent private consumption and investment growth. Since we expect these factors to continue to weigh on growth through 2012 we are happy to stick with a below consensus growth forecast of 3.1% for 2012.
